[发明专利]一种无线组播最优分组策略在审
申请号: | 201410085170.4 | 申请日: | 2014-03-10 |
公开(公告)号: | CN104917691A | 公开(公告)日: | 2015-09-16 |
发明(设计)人: | 张尧学;王国军;阳旺;尹换英;陈建二 | 申请(专利权)人: | 中南大学 |
主分类号: | H04L12/813 | 分类号: | H04L12/813;H04L12/861;H04L12/18 |
代理公司: | 长沙市融智专利事务所 43114 | 代理人: | 黄美成 |
地址: | 410083 湖南*** | 国省代码: | 湖南;43 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 无线 最优 分组 策略 | ||
技术领域
本发明属于透明计算领域,特别涉及一种无线组播最优分组策略。
背景技术
透明计算是我国工程院院士张尧学首创的一种计算模式,可以支持操作系统和应用软件的动态加载,能够有效解决限制移动互联网发展的用户服务选择、数据同步、安全和可管理性等问题。在新型网络化操作系统中,多实例操作系统和软件不需要下载到本地安装执行,而是以流式软件的形式边下载边执行,这种形式对带宽就会有比较高的要求。然而针对移动终端,受限于无线网络带宽等因素,如果采用现有的单播技术(需要在每一个用户终端和服务器之前建立单独的数据通道),加载启动操作系统过程耗时较长,可靠性低,用户体验性差。所以改善用户体验成为了无线应用场景下的一个重要问题。组播可在发送者和每一个接收者之间实现点对多点的网络连接。使用组播能够提高数据传送效率,减少网络拥塞的可能性,从而提高透明计算服务性能。然而组播的分组技术同样也影响到用户接收数据的等待时间的长短,所以急需提出一种适用于透明计算移动终端用户的组播分组策略,改善用户从申请到接收到资源的平均等待时间。
发明内容
本发明提供了一种无线组播最优分组策略,其目的在于克服现有技术中无线应用场景中数据传输效率低,网络拥塞严重的问题。
本发明所采用的技术方案如下:
一种无线组播最优分组策略,首先是根据终端用户申请资源种类的分组机制,把申请同一个资源的用户划分为一个大组,依次把所有用户按照资源类型划分为几个大组;然后在每一个资源组中,再根据速率分组机制,提出来求解最小化用户平均等待时间的动态规划算法。
在服务器上实时统计一个时间周期,把所有向服务器申请服务资源的终端加入缓冲队列:
(1)在一个时间周期T内,对缓冲队列的长度进行监视,当长度L大于等于2的时候,进行分组组播控制;
(2)进行分组组播控制阶段的时候,首先将缓冲队列中的终端按照申请资源类型进行分组,申请第一种资源的在r1,第二种资源的在r2,以此类推,第i中资源的在ri组;
(3)当ri分组的中的组员的个数大于2的时候,记录每个分组中组员的速率,如果速率种类大于等于2,则采用动态规划算法,求出使得用户平均等待时间最短的分组情况,根据此时的分组状况,在每个子组中以改组中的最低速率广播发送资源,直至所有子组发送完毕;
(4)依次遍历每个大的资源组,直至全部终端接收到其申请资源。
有益效果
本发明提供了一种无线组播最优分组策略,首先是根据终端用户申请资源种类的分组机制,把申请同一个资源的用户划分为一个大组,依次把所有用户按照资源类型划分为几个大组;然后在每一个资源组中,再根据速率分组机制,提出来求解最小化用户平均等待时间的动态规划算法。与现有技术相比,本发明可以明显缩短用户平均等待时间,改善用户对于移动透明计算的体验性能。
附图说明
图1为本发明适用环境移动终端透明计算系统结构示意图;
图2为本发明所述组播分组策略流程图。
具体实施方式
下面将结合附图和实施例对本发明作进一步的说明。
(一)用户平均等待时间的定义说明:
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于中南大学,未经中南大学许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201410085170.4/2.html,转载请声明来源钻瓜专利网。
- 上一篇:提高准确性的瓶装生产线推动装置
- 下一篇:一种推砖机构